Basic Hand Rankings in Sakong
Understanding hand rankings is key to playing Sakong. The rankings from highest to lowest are:
- Three of a Kind: All three cards the same rank. Example: three Kings.
- Straight: Three cards in sequence. Example: 5, 6, 7.
- Flush: All three cards the same suit.
- Pair: Two cards of the same rank. Example: two Aces and a King.
- High Card: No combination. The highest card determines the hand strength.
When you hold a higher-ranking hand than the dealer, you win even money on your bet. If the dealer's hand is higher, you lose your bet. Some tables offer bonus payouts for specific hand combinations — these are shown in the table rules before you join.
